We use cross ratios to describe second real continuous bounded cohomology for locally compact topological groups. We also derive a rigidity result for cocycles with values in the isometry group of a proper hyperbolic geodesic metric space.

Relations between parameter rigidity of locally free Lie group actions on closed manifolds and the 1st leafwise cohomology of the orbit foliations are discussed. Some computational results of the leafwise cohomology are included.
